Kitchen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water spill Yes No Easy to clean up with basic supplies
Large water spill No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ise
Hidden water damage No Yes Needs professional inspection and diagnosis
Water damage in a high-risk area (e.g., electrical, gas) No Yes Needs specialized training and equipment
Water damage in a large area (e.g., entire kitchen) No Yes Needs extensive equipment and labor
Water damage with mold growth No Yes Need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ely remove mold

Kitchen Water Removal Cost In Ten Broeck, KY

The cost of kitchen water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Ten Broeck, KY. Our estimates are based on the scope of the job and the equipment needed to complete it.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, equipment needed
Drying and dehumidification $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, equipment needed, labor required
Repair and re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Materials needed, labor required, complexity of repairs
Disinfection and sanitizing $100 – $500 Size of affected area, equipment needed, labor required
Inspection and diagnosis $100 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of inspection
Removal of affected materials $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of materials, labor required
